Lab-Grown Diamonds Are Helping AI Stay Cool While Powering a Smarter Future

Diamonds have long been prized for three extraordinary qualities: rarity, brilliance and durability. Their unmatched hardness — making them the toughest natural material on Earth — is one reason they have become the ultimate symbol of lasting love and commitment. But diamonds possess another remarkable trait that is far less familiar to jewelry lovers: they are exceptionally efficient at transferring heat. That lesser-known characteristic is helping to solve one of artificial intelligence's biggest challenges.

As AI systems become more powerful, the computer chips that drive them generate enormous amounts of heat. Left unchecked, that heat can slow performance, waste energy and shorten the lifespan of expensive equipment. In some cases, processors must deliberately reduce their speed — a process known as throttling — simply to avoid overheating.

Surprisingly, one of the most promising solutions comes from lab-grown diamonds. While metals such as copper have traditionally been used to draw heat away from electronics, synthetic diamonds can move heat several times more efficiently.

Today, engineers are bonding ultra-thin layers of lab-grown diamond directly to advanced AI chips. Think of the diamond layer as a superhighway for heat. Instead of allowing hot spots to build up inside a processor, the diamond quickly spreads and dissipates that heat, helping the chip maintain peak performance.

The benefits extend far beyond speed. Cooler-running processors typically consume less energy, require less intensive cooling equipment and experience less wear and tear over time. For massive AI data centers housing thousands of processors, even small improvements in cooling can translate into significant savings in electricity, maintenance and operating costs.

The technology also highlights the growing importance of lab-grown diamonds outside the jewelry world. While gem-quality diamonds remain popular for engagement rings and fashion jewelry, synthetic diamonds are increasingly finding homes in a variety of industries.

In construction and mining, diamond-coated drill bits and saw blades slice through rock, concrete and other extremely hard materials. In medicine, diamond-tipped surgical tools help physicians perform delicate procedures with extraordinary precision. Aerospace engineers use diamonds in specialized optical systems and protective coatings designed to withstand extreme conditions. Researchers are even exploring diamond's role in emerging technologies such as quantum computing and advanced sensors.
